For the third year in a row, Hodnett Cooper is the presenting partner for Glynn County’s Relay for Life fundraiser. 2010 Marks the 16th Annual Relay for Life event in Glynn County.
Annually, Glynn County contributes more than $400,000 towards the hope that those lost to cancer will never be forgotten, that those who face cancer will be supported, and that one day, cancer will be eliminated.

We would like to officially invite you to attend the 3rd Annual Rockstar Karaoke: A Benefit for the American Cancer Society, this Friday, April 9th 6:00-9:00pm at Ziggy Mahoney’s. Don’t let the title fool you…This isn’t karaoke to pre-recorded tracks. It is real LIVE performances with a full band. A group of locals have volunteered to pick a song, rehearse it, and sing it in front of a live crowd in order to raise money for a GREAT CAUSE! This year the theme is “Georgia On My Mind”. Performers were free to pick any genre, any time period, any artist, and any song…..as long as the artist or writer was from Georgia or the song was about Georgia. You’re gonna love this year’s show! Make sure you get there early so that you get a good seat. Last year’s event was packed!
After each performance a bucket will be sent out into the audience to collect “votes” (dollars). The Rockstar(s) that collect the most money will be crowned the 2010 Rockstar Karaoke Champion. Please bring a fist full of dollars and come support your favorite local rockstar! This is a great charity event and is sure to be a lot of fun.

The Annual Tour of Homes and Gardens on St. Simons Island and Sea Island seems to crown the Spring season on these two magnificent coastal barrier islands. This event is sponsored by the Episcopal Church Women of the historic Christ Church, Frederica, has been described as one of the premier tours in the entire Southeast. It will take place on Saturday, March 20, 2010.
Visitors will be treated to homes and gardens on both Islands featuring styles ranging from low-country, old south plantations to old world European estates. In addition to the elegant homes so generously opened for this special event, tour stops will include Musgrove Plantation; Wesley Memorial Gardens and Christ Church. Each stop on the tour will offer something unique, either through its’ architecture, location, decoration or landscaping. Homes are an extremely important aspect to the grandeur of the surrounding area and homeowners go to great lengths to feature and highlight the natural setting of oaks, marsh and beach.
Perhaps one of the most popular stops is the historic Christ Church itself. Founded in 1736 by General James Oglethorpe and Charles Wesley, it was rebuilt in 1884 after the Civil War by The Reverend A.G.P. Dodge, Jr. in memory of his first wife. Refreshments are always served in the Parish House by the members of the congregation and make a relaxing break in the day. Many ladies take the opportunity to purchase the church cookbook, which in addition to featuring many favorite island recipes, showcases stunning photographs of the church’s stained glass windows and a lovely hard cover of an original watercolor by local artist Betty Lowe.
The tour has historically been very successful and the money raised has been turned back into the community in support of charitable, educational and Christian organizations. The women of Christ Church work tirelessly to present an elegant, yet fun-filled event.
